About agriculture in Ciego de Ávila
Ciego de Ávila is located in the central part of Cuba, serving as a vital transportation hub and the capital of its namesake province. The surrounding rural landscape is characterized by vast, fertile plains and a relatively flat topography that stretches towards both the northern and southern coasts. This region is often referred to as the "City of Portals," reflecting its architectural heritage, while the countryside is dominated by large-scale agricultural plantations and traditional farmsteads.
The area is one of Cuba's primary agricultural powerhouses, particularly famous for its pineapple production, which has become a symbol of the local economy. Beyond pineapples, the fertile soils support extensive sugarcane fields, citrus groves, and a wide variety of food crops such as tomatoes, peppers, and bananas. Livestock farming, especially cattle ranching for meat and dairy, also plays a significant role in the rural economy, supported by the province's favorable climate and water resources.
